2011-07-24 59 views
2

对不起,重复这样一个不平凡的问题。我有一个类似于我的网站的结构: - flatpages(单层嵌套[1]) - gallery('/ gallery'用于专辑列表和'/ gallery/album/id /'用于任何专辑''gallery /图片/ ID”对于任何一个画面) - 价格表(类似于库) - 留言(类似于中简单页面‘面包屑’)Django中的面包屑

的问题是:我必须写我自己的面包屑和解析网址每个应用程序分开也许有一些独特的面包屑应用程序?

PS:我不能安装任何东西,因为我的主机供应商队伍现状的“蟒蛇/站点包” ..

[1]我不知道怎么跟英语中这个词:)对不起,如果我错了

回答

3

有很多准备去应用程序,即。 https://github.com/chronossc/django-breadcrumbs

您的托管案例中的最佳方法是在虚拟环境中安装您的站点(它可能在您的服务器上默认安装,http://tumblr.intranation.com/post/766290325/python-virtualenv-quickstart-django)。如果这是不可能的,只需将您选择的面包屑应用程序解压到主应用程序文件夹,并将其作为本地应用程序添加到您的设置(参见INSTALLED_APPS)。你可以自己实现 - How to implement breadcrumbs in a Django template?

+0

谢谢你,男) – dearmisterrobot

+0

波兰天气怎么样? :) – dearmisterrobot

+1

不知道 - 我现在在苏黎世(瑞士):) – bx2